Identifying Roof Issues: A Guide to Roof Repair Inspections
A roof inspection is a crucial step in ensuring your home's structural integrity and avoiding costly damage. By diligently examining your roof, you can uncover potential problems early on, allowing for timely repairs and extended roof lifespan.
Here's a guide to performing a successful roof repair inspection:
* Start your inspection by meticulously scrutinizing your roof from the ground.
Look for missing or damaged Right Roofer Selection shingles, deterioration, and any signs of algae.
* {Next,access your attic space to inspect the undersides of your roof. Examine for leaks, water stains, or any evidence of moisture intrusion.
* {Finally,consult with a qualified roofing professional for a comprehensive inspection and assessment. They can pinpoint hidden problems and recommend the best course of action for repairs or replacements.
Remember, regular roof inspections are an essential measure to preserve your home's value and provide a safe and secure living environment.

Examining Your Roof: A Resource to Spot Issues Before They Become Big Problems
Before you know it, a small roofing issue can turn into a major headache (and expense!). That's why regular roof inspections are crucial. By spotting potential problems early on, you can prevent costly repairs down the line. Acquire your phone and use this handy checklist to meticulously inspect your roof and guarantee its long-term health.
- Examine your shingles for any missing, cracked, or curled sections.
 - Search for signs of moss growth.
 - Evaluate the flashing around chimneys, vents, and skylights for wear.
 - Pay attention to gutters and downspouts for accumulation.
 - Consider hiring a qualified roofing professional for a in-depth inspection, especially if you're unsure about anything.
 
Remember, a little precaution can go a long way in keeping your roof reliable for years to come.
